/**
|
|
mm: RS code over GF(2^4)
|
|
nn: nn= (2^mm) - 1 length of codeword
|
|
tt: number of errors that can be corrected
|
|
kk: kk = nn-2*tt
|
|
pp: irreducible polynomial coeffts, pp [mm] send as int
|
|
*/
